**About the role**:
As a Data Analyst, you will be working within the remediation and regulatory reporting team on the investigation, identification of potential root causes of issues and reconciliation of reporting. You will report to the remediation program manager and will be working closely with the Business Analysts and other developers across the data and IT streams.

Working as an integral part of Rabobank’s Remediation team, the data analyst is responsible for supporting the data lead with successfully planning, managing and delivering the Bank’s high visibility/critical projects. These projects are reported up to Senior Management locally and globally, the Board and regulators and are critical to execution of the Region Australia New Zealand (RANZ) strategy.

**Key Responsibilities and Accountabilities**:

- Support the remediation team to complete customer remediation investigations through business and data analysis
- Drive solutions to assist in supporting tactical and strategic initiatives
- Conduct impact assessment as a part of investigating potential regulatory breaches and business issues.
- Visualisation and story boarding of results from data analysis and exploration
- Opportunity to explore automation
- Conduct reconciliation and analysis for regulatory reporting
- Problem solving skills and ability to reconcile complex issues
- Working with Business Analysts and various other business stakeholders across to map data driven requirements and understanding business requirements
- Co-ordinate with Internal IT teams to implement the solution
- Maintaining a real time schedule of analysis for different incidents within remediation team, using strong data analytical skills to deliver on agreed outcomes
- Interrogate data feeds to identify and resolve data issues and noncompliance to data standards

**To be successful in this role you will have**:

- A bachelor’s degree in engineering, computer science, or IT background.
- Experience at a professional level in similar or related IT business.
- Desired technical proficiency writing SQL queries in SQL server/ Oracle for data analysis
- Strong attention to details, verbal and written communications skills.
- Substantial experience and proven capacity in financial reporting and regulatory analysis.
- Support data validation and reconciliation on remediation payment runs for impacted clients.
- Knowledge of Core banking Systems such as Temenos, T24 and working with Xml data would be an advantage but not essential
- Gathering data requirements, documentation and end to end testing.
- Critical thinking and Presentation skills
